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
451 597 77 80 7404880972
79 45
79 45
937885 26581035 91023
All about undefined
Interested in learning more?
79 45
937885 26581035 91023
See more
95465 048160032
94959126251 418841296 7166 9944071
See more
04 6161072950
2941907016 07411 2116519
See more